use std::io::{BufRead, BufReader};
use std::{fs::File, path::Path};
use chrono::prelude::*;
use chrono::Utc;
use eyre::{eyre, Result};
use itertools::Itertools;
use super::count_lines;
use crate::history::History;
#[derive(Debug)]
pub struct Zsh {
file: BufReader<File>,
pub loc: u64,
pub counter: i64,
}
impl Zsh {
pub fn new(path: impl AsRef<Path>) -> Result<Self> {
let file = File::open(path)?;
let mut buf = BufReader::new(file);
let loc = count_lines(&mut buf)?;
Ok(Self {
file: buf,
loc: loc as u64,
counter: 0,
})
}
fn read_line(&mut self) -> Option<Result<String>> {
let mut line = String::new();
match self.file.read_line(&mut line) {
Ok(0) => None,
Ok(_) => Some(Ok(line)),
Err(e) => Some(Err(eyre!("failed to read line: {}", e))),
}
}
}
impl Iterator for Zsh {
type Item = Result<History>;
fn next(&mut self) -> Option<Self::Item> {
let line = self.read_line()?;
if let Err(e) = line {
return Some(Err(e));
}
let mut line = line.unwrap();
while line.ends_with("\\\n") {
let next_line = self.read_line()?;
if next_line.is_err() {
break;
}
line.push_str(next_line.unwrap().as_str());
}
let extended = line.starts_with(':');
if extended {
self.counter += 1;
Some(Ok(parse_extended(line.as_str(), self.counter)))
} else {
let time = chrono::Utc::now();
let offset = chrono::Duration::seconds(self.counter);
let time = time - offset;
self.counter += 1;
Some(Ok(History::new(
time,
line.trim_end().to_string(),
String::from("unknown"),
-1,
-1,
None,
None,
)))
}
}
}
fn parse_extended(line: &str, counter: i64) -> History {
let line = line.replacen(": ", "", 2);
let (time, duration) = line.splitn(2, ':').collect_tuple().unwrap();
let (duration, command) = duration.splitn(2, ';').collect_tuple().unwrap();
let time = time
.parse::<i64>()
.unwrap_or_else(|_| chrono::Utc::now().timestamp());
let offset = chrono::Duration::milliseconds(counter);
let time = Utc.timestamp(time, 0);
let time = time + offset;
let duration = duration.parse::<i64>().map_or(-1, |t| t * 1_000_000_000);
History::new(
time,
command.trim_end().to_string(),
String::from("unknown"),
0,
duration,
None,
None,
)
}
#[cfg(test)]
mod test {
use chrono::prelude::*;
use chrono::Utc;
use super::parse_extended;
#[test]
fn test_parse_extended_simple() {
let parsed = parse_extended(": 1613322469:0;cargo install atuin", 0);
assert_eq!(parsed.command, "cargo install atuin");
assert_eq!(parsed.duration, 0);
assert_eq!(parsed.timestamp, Utc.timestamp(1_613_322_469, 0));
let parsed = parse_extended(": 1613322469:10;cargo install atuin;cargo update", 0);
assert_eq!(parsed.command, "cargo install atuin;cargo update");
assert_eq!(parsed.duration, 10_000_000_000);
assert_eq!(parsed.timestamp, Utc.timestamp(1_613_322_469, 0));
let parsed = parse_extended(": 1613322469:10;cargo :b̷i̶t̴r̵o̴t̴ ̵i̷s̴ ̷r̶e̵a̸l̷", 0);
assert_eq!(parsed.command, "cargo :b̷i̶t̴r̵o̴t̴ ̵i̷s̴ ̷r̶e̵a̸l̷");
assert_eq!(parsed.duration, 10_000_000_000);
assert_eq!(parsed.timestamp, Utc.timestamp(1_613_322_469, 0));
let parsed = parse_extended(": 1613322469:10;cargo install \\n atuin\n", 0);
assert_eq!(parsed.command, "cargo install \\n atuin");
assert_eq!(parsed.duration, 10_000_000_000);
assert_eq!(parsed.timestamp, Utc.timestamp(1_613_322_469, 0));
}
}
